Eric Mangini - New York Jets Overall - 89 High - 92 (Week 3) Low - 65 (Week 5) Much was made of Mangini being the youngest coach in the history of the New York Jets and the current youngest coach in the NFL. But the former prot?g? of Bill Belichick has hit it off with his team and even earned the nickname ''The Penguin". Why a penguin you ask? Mangini explains a penguin "has a great sense of hearing and is able to adapt its communication in situations to be most effective." Mangini might have some more adapting to do after a tough loss to the Colts and an embarrassing 41-0 rout at the hands of the Jaguars that has seen his approval rating dip to 65 percent
